Windsor-Essex sees five new COVID-19 cases

Windsor-Essex saw only a handful of new COVID-19 cases on Sunday.

The local health unit reported five new cases, bringing the regional case count to 2,673.

Three of the latest cases are from close contact of confirmed cases, one is travel-related and one remains under investigation.

Currently, only 37 of the cases in Windsor-Essex are active.

There remained zero COVID-19 outbreaks at retirement homes, long-term care homes, schools or workplaces in the region.

Provincial health officials reported 566 new cases on Sunday and processed nearly 39,700.
